Abstract

This research contributes to understanding the spillover effect of customer digital transformation along the supply chain. We take a supply chain relationship perspective to explore the influence of customers’ digital transformation on suppliers’ audit fees and find a significant reduction in such fees when customers undergo digital transformation. An economic mechanism analysis reveals that this transformation reduces audit fees by lowering the risks and costs encountered by auditors. This is achieved by mitigating suppliers’ business risks and improving earnings quality. Heterogeneity analysis reveals that the impact of customers’ digital transformation on suppliers’ audit fees is more pronounced when the supply chain is geographically distant, suppliers with more specific investments and with high levels of market competition.
